Description
As a Senior Site Reliability Engineer at NVIDIA, you will work with the DGX Cloud team to maintain high-performance DGX Cloud clusters for AI researchers and enterprise clients worldwide. Your role involves building, implementing, and supporting operational and reliability aspects of large-scale Kubernetes clusters, defining SLOs/SLIs, monitoring error allowances, and streamlining reporting.
Responsibilities:
- Build, implement, and support operational and reliability aspects of large-scale Kubernetes clusters with a focus on performance at scale, real-time monitoring, logging, and alerting.
- Define SLOs/SLIs, monitor error allowances, and streamline reporting.
- Support services before they launch through system creation consulting, developing software tools, platforms and frameworks, capacity management, and launch reviews.
- Maintain services once they are live by measuring and supervising availability, latency, and overall system health.
- Operate and optimize GPU workloads across AWS, GCP, Azure, OCI, and private clouds.
- Scale systems sustainably through mechanisms like automation and evolve systems by pushing for changes that improve reliability and velocity.
- Lead triage and root-cause analysis of high-severity incidents.
- Practice balanced incident response and blameless postmortems.
- Participate in on-call rotation to support production services.
Requirements:
- BS in Computer Science or related technical field, or equivalent experience.
- 8+ years of experience operating production services.
- Expert-level knowledge of Kubernetes administration, containerization, and microservices architecture.
- Experience with infrastructure automation tools (e.g., Terraform, Ansible, Chef, Puppet).
- Proficiency in at least one high-level programming language (e.g., Python, Go).
- In-depth knowledge of Linux operating systems, networking fundamentals (TCP/IP), and cloud security standards.
- Solid grasp of SRE principles, such as SLOs, SLIs, error budgets, and incident management.
- Experience building and operating comprehensive observability stacks (monitoring, logging, tracing) using tools like OpenTelemetry, Prometheus, Grafana, ELK Stack, Lightstep, Splunk, etc.
Preferred qualifications:
- Operating GPU-accelerated clusters with KubeVirt in production.
- Applying generative-AI techniques to reduce operational toil.
- Experience with workflow orchestration platforms such as Temporal, Cadence, Airflow, Argo Workflows, or Step Functions.
- Experience operating and resolving problems in production AI inference workloads across the model-to-GPU stack, including vLLM, SGLang, PyTorch, TensorRT-LLM, NVIDIA Dynamo, CUDA, NCCL, and GPU performance analysis.
